Higher-overall performance liquid chromatography (HPLC) is a wide analytical chemistry technique used to individual compounds in the chemical combination. These separations use the force-driven flow of the cell stage through a column full of a stationary phase.

Bulk home detectors are probably the most common detectors for HPLC because they measure properties popular to all analytes by measuring variances inside the mobile period with and without the sample. One of the more widespread bulk home detectors is definitely the RI detector. Presented the universal character of bulk home detectors, they reply to all analytes, putting more emphasis about the selectivity from the chromatographic column.
